The Andhra Pradesh State Admission Cell has released the AP LAWCET 2025 and AP PGLCET seat allotment list for the Phase 1 counselling online on the official website. Candidates who participated in the counselling can now check the seat allotment list here..
The AP LAWCET 2025 Phase 1 seat allotment list is released today, 25-Oct-2025 on the official website- lawcet-sche.aptonline.in/LAWCET. Candidates who registered in the counselling process can now visit the website and check the college allotted to them. Candidates whose names appear in the list will now have to visit the reported college along with the important documents. The reporting to the colleges and verification of certificates will be done from 27-Oct-2025 to 29-Oct-2025.
Steps to Check the APLAWCET 2025/ APPGLCET 2025 Seat Allotment List
Follow the steps given below to check the seat allotment list for AP LAWCET 2025,
- Visit the APSCHE counselling portal, lawcet-sche.aptonline.in/LAWCET
- Click on 'Allotment Order & Self Login tab
- OR Click on 'College Wise Allotment'
- Now, enter your hall ticket numbers, date of birth.
- If a seat is allotted, you will be able to download the seat allotment letter.
- Now, open the letter in PDF format to check all the details mentioned in it.
- Take multiple printouts of the letter for future reference.
- The candidates will have to report to the allotted college along with the important documents for verification.
AP LAWCET 2025 Important Documents Required
Below are the important documents candidates must carry to the allotted college for verification:
- Valid Aadhar Card/ other Valid ID proof
- Rank card of AP LAWCET 2025
- Class 10th Marksheet
- Class 12th Marksheet
- Qualifying Exam provisional/ Degree Certificate
- Migration Certificate (If applicable)
- Residence Certificate
- Caste Certificate attested by the relevant authority
- Latest Parental Income certificate issued by M.R.O. by Govt. of Telangana
What After AP LAWCET 2025 Phase 1 Counselling?
Once the Phase 1 counselling for the Andhra Pradesh State LAWCET is complete, candidates who will not get a seat in any college may register for the Phase 2 counselling, the schedule for which will be announced on a later date. APSCHE will conduct the APLAWCET 2025/ APPGLCET Phase 2 Counselling only if the seats remain vacant after the conclusion of the Phase 1 counselling.
